Python - pynput库(跨平台)
from pynput import keyboard
import threading
import time
class KeyboardMonitor:
def __init__(self):
self.listener = None
self.running = True
def on_press(self, key):
"""按键按下时调用"""
try:
# 尝试获取按键字符
print(f"按下: {key.char}")
except AttributeError:
# 特殊键处理
special_keys = {
keyboard.Key.space: "空格",
keyboard.Key.enter: "回车",
keyboard.Key.backspace: "退格",
keyboard.Key.tab: "Tab",
keyboard.Key.esc: "Esc",
keyboard.Key.shift: "Shift",
keyboard.Key.ctrl_l: "Ctrl(左)",
keyboard.Key.ctrl_r: "Ctrl(右)",
keyboard.Key.alt_l: "Alt(左)",
keyboard.Key.alt_r: "Alt(右)"
}
if key in special_keys:
print(f"按下: {special_keys[key]}")
else:
print(f"按下: {key}")
# 检测退出条件
if key == keyboard.Key.esc:
return False # 返回False停止监听
def on_release(self, key):
"""按键释放时调用"""
try:
print(f"释放: {key.char}")
except AttributeError:
print(f"释放: {key}")
def start(self):
"""启动监听"""
with keyboard.Listener(
on_press=self.on_press,
on_release=self.on_release
) as listener:
self.listener = listener
print("键盘监听已启动(按Esc退出)...")
listener.join()
def stop(self):
"""停止监听"""
if self.listener:
self.listener.stop()
# 使用示例
monitor = KeyboardMonitor()
try:
monitor.start()
except KeyboardInterrupt:
monitor.stop()
print("\n程序已停止")

安装依赖
# Python keyboard库 pip install keyboard # 或者 # Python pynput库(跨平台更好) pip install pynput
使用建议
- 权限要求:Linux系统可能需要root权限
- 后台运行:可添加daemonize功能让程序在后台运行
- 安全考虑:请确保合法使用,不要用于恶意目的
- 性能优化:大批量记录时使用异步写入
根据您的具体需求选择合适的方法,如果只是简单测试,推荐使用 Python keyboard 库;如果需要跨平台支持,建议使用 pynput。
